Solar Panel Blaze Forces Mass Evacuation at Wembley Ikea

Solar Panel Blaze Forces Mass Evacuation at Wembley Ikea

Approximately 250 individuals were evacuated from the Ikea store in Wembley after a fire broke out in the building’s solar panels.

According to the London Fire Brigade (LFB), around 100 of the solar panels ignited at the Swedish furniture retailer located on Drury Way in north-west London.

The incident prompted the response of five fire engines and roughly 30 firefighters, who are currently on site to manage the situation.

The LFB received about twelve notifications regarding the blaze, which started just after 10:30 BST. Fire crews from Park Royal, Wembley, Willesden, and North Kensington were dispatched to respond to the emergency. Fortunately, there have been no reports of injuries.
